AD774BJNZ Description
The AD774BJNZ is a high-performance, 12-bit analog-to-digital converter (ADC) designed by Analog Devices Inc., a leading manufacturer in the electronics industry. This ADC is part of the Data Acquisition ICs category and is housed in a 28-pin DIP package, making it suitable for through-hole mounting. The AD774BJNZ features a single SAR (Successive Approximation Register) architecture ADC with two single-ended inputs, providing precise and efficient data conversion.
The device operates with a ±11.4V to ±16.5V analog supply voltage and a 5V digital supply voltage, ensuring compatibility with a wide range of power sources. It offers a parallel data interface, facilitating straightforward integration into various systems. The AD774BJNZ is equipped with an internal reference, which enhances accuracy and reliability in data acquisition tasks.
AD774BJNZ Features
- 12-Bit Resolution: The AD774BJNZ provides a 12-bit resolution, ensuring high precision in analog-to-digital conversion. This level of resolution is ideal for applications requiring detailed and accurate data capture.
- SAR Architecture: Utilizing a Successive Approximation Register (SAR) architecture, the AD774BJNZ offers fast conversion times and low power consumption, making it suitable for high-speed data acquisition systems.
- Parallel Data Interface: The parallel data interface allows for efficient data transfer, enabling rapid communication between the ADC and the host system.
- Wide Supply Voltage Range: With an analog supply voltage range of ±11.4V to ±16.5V and a digital supply voltage of 5V, the AD774BJNZ can operate in diverse power environments, enhancing its versatility.
- Internal Reference: The inclusion of an internal reference ensures consistent and accurate conversions, reducing the need for external calibration components.
- Compliance and Reliability: The AD774BJNZ is REACH unaffected and RoHS3 compliant, adhering to stringent environmental and safety standards. It also has a moisture sensitivity level (MSL) of 1, indicating unlimited shelf life under standard conditions.
